  text: 'Current societal challenges like climate change led to a general agreement
    that our cities need to become greener and our lifestyles more sustainable. This
    transformation of our daily living environments can also impact the prevalence
    of non-communicable diseases as a global disease burden of our time. These positive
    impacts of horizontal green spaces on human health are widely recognized. However,
    it is still unclear whether the same is true for green walls, as a promising nature-based
    solution for dense urban spaces which is increasingly applied. To date, the available
    research on green walls has not been systematically synthesized along the potential
    impact pathways of reducing environmental stressors (Mitigation), restoring capacities
    (Restoration), and promoting healthier behavior (Instoration). We conducted a
    systematic review of 30 reviews to synthesize available evidence on all three
    pathways and direct health outcomes, following the established strategies of PICOS
    and PRISMA. We assessed the review quality through AMSTAR. We found strong consistent
    evidence that green walls can mitigate urban heat island effects (daylight surface
    temperature: -0.3 °C to -31.9°, daylight air temperature: -0 °C to -8.7 °C), air
    pollution (PM2.5: -25% to -99%, PM10: -23% to -60%), and noise pollution (sound
    pressure level: -1dBA to -5dBA). We found some evidence for disaster risk reduction
    and restoration effects. There were no reviews on the instoration pathway or direct
    health outcomes. The underlying reviews rated low according to the AMSTAR checklist,
    which might limit our findings. We recognize a generally young research field
    and conclude that more in-field studies are needed in all pathways to better understand
    the relationship between green walls and health.'
